Differential sensitivity of human islets from obese versus lean donors to chronic high glucose or palmitate
Abstract
Background Due to the shortage of multi‐organ donors, human pancreatic islet transplantation has now been extended to islets originating from obese subjects. In this study, our aim is to compare the respective sensitivity of human islets from lean vs obese donors to chronic high glucose or high palmitate.
